Came back after a long break and it seems NewGen is now defunct and will understandably not work with Blizzard's recent updates. Is there another editor that allows you to add more then 16 tiles and/or allows modification of tile path-ability like NewGen did?

No editor has ever allowed you to add more than 16 tiles. Warcraft III is incapable of handling more. This limit includes the 2 tiles you are forced to use by the 2 cliff types so that only leaves an option of 14 tiles to choose from. This is because tile type is stored in 4 bits so tiles 17 and more cause it to overflow wrap around.

Dropping in here, as I've a similar question and an addition to add
unknown.png

Such has definitely been possible at one point, this was done with JNGP (Jass Newgen pack/editor) it had a specific function to add more tiles than normal, how it does this exactly is beyond me but it saves the map after selection through it's own menu, implying it having to save the tile data in it's own way to surpass the limit, however, JNGP is a tad out of date so if you want to use this trick in newer maps, make the map, grab the tiles you want, save, then use a newer editor, as long as you never try to edit the tileset again, it will keep all of your fancy tiles.

But trying to open the newer maps in old JNGP doesn't seem to agree well, so beware, so I too look forward to when say, sharpcrafts gets this.
